Everyone loves a centre-forward, especially one that gives his all and has the ability to make the most of chances that come his way.

On transfer deadline day, Luton Town signed Elijah Adebayo from Walsall for a modest fee.

The synopsis was that the 23-year-old was one for the future, a striker with raw talent that needed honing.

However, a spell of poor form saw Nathan Jones forced to make changes to his starting eleven, changes that have seen the Hatters take 4 points from the last 6 available, courtesy of a draw against Millwall (h) and an enthralling win against Sheffield Wednesday (h) when all looked to be lost.

Adebayo, in those two games, has managed to net in both and in doing so is fast on the way to becoming a Hatters hero.

Scoring the late winner yesterday, has certainly endeared Adebayo to the Hatters support with social media awash with compliments:
